AbstractIn this paper, we consider a nonlocal boundary value problem of nonlinear implicit impulsive Langevin equation involving mixed order derivatives. Sufficient conditions are constructed to discuss the qualitative properties like existence and Ulam’s stability of the proposed problem. The main result is verified by an example.

<abstract><p>In this work, we are concerned with a boundary value problem of fractional orders differential inclusion with nonlocal, integral and infinite points boundary conditions. We prove some existence results for that nonlocal boundary value problem. Next, the existence of maximal and minimal solutions is proved. Finally, the sufficient condition for the uniqueness and continuous dependence of solution are studied.</p></abstract>
